1. Which metabolic change is most commonly associated with prolonged immobility?
A. Increased basal metabolic rate
B. Decreased calcium excretion
C. Enhanced protein synthesis
D. Negative nitrogen balance
Answer: D
Conceptual Explanation: Immobility leads to the breakdown of muscle protein, resulting
in nitrogen being excreted more than it is ingested, leading to a negative nitrogen balance.
2. A nurse is caring for a patient who has been bedridden for two weeks. Which respiratory
complication should the nurse monitor for?
A. Pneumothorax
B. Pulmonary hypertension
C. Increased surfactant production
,D. Atelectasis
Answer: D
Conceptual Explanation: Atelectasis, or the collapse of alveoli, is a common respiratory
complication of immobility due to shallow breathing and pooling of secretions.
3. When assessing a patient for orthostatic hypotension, which finding indicates a positive
result?
A. Stabilization of blood pressure within 1 minute of standing
B. An increase in diastolic blood pressure of 5 mmHg when sitting
C. A decrease in heart rate of 10 beats per minute
D. A drop in systolic blood pressure of 20 mmHg when standing
Answer: D
Conceptual Explanation: Orthostatic hypotension is defined as a drop in systolic BP of at
least 20 mmHg or diastolic BP of at least 10 mmHg within three minutes of rising to an
upright position.
4. Which intervention is most effective in preventing deep vein thrombosis (DVT) in an
immobile patient?
A. Massaging the lower extremities daily
B. Placing a pillow under the knees
C. Restricting fluid intake to reduce edema
, D. Applying sequential compression devices (SCDs)
Answer: D
Conceptual Explanation: SCDs promote venous return by mimicking the muscle pump
action, significantly reducing the risk of DVT.
5. The nurse is assisting a patient with a weak left leg to walk using a cane. Where should the
cane be placed?
A. On the right side
B. On the left side
C. Directly in front of the patient
D. Behind the patient’s heels
Answer: A
Conceptual Explanation: A cane should be held on the stronger side (the unaffected side)
to provide maximum support and balance for the weaker limb.
